NexGen Designers
Des Plaines, United States
Write a review for NexGen Designers
Your review will help other people choose the right company. And on the other hand, help NexGen Designers improve their services.
Des Plaines, United States
Your review will help other people choose the right company. And on the other hand, help NexGen Designers improve their services.